Parks, schools, dining, and what makes this neighborhood special
Bordering Dunhaven Woods on multiple sides, Deer Grove Forest Preserve provides residents with immediate access to miles of wooded hiking and biking trails winding through ravines, serene creek crossings, and lush natural scenery—perfect for nature lovers right out their backdoors.
Serving young families in Dunhaven Woods, Lincoln Elementary and Walter R. Sundling Junior High (District 15) are conveniently nearby, offering well‑regarded public education just minutes from the neighborhood, with smooth continuity into Palatine High School (District 211).
Just across Northwest Highway from Dunhaven Woods, Palatine Stables offers horseback riding lessons and trails for riders of all levels, with a pastoral setting next to Deer Grove Forest Preserve that brings rural charm to the suburban landscape.
Only a short drive from Dunhaven Woods, Downtown Palatine’s shops, restaurants, and Metra station provide residents with convenient access to local amenities and reliable train service into Chicago, making commuting and weekend outings easy and efficient.
Located at the nearby Palatine Community Center on East Wood Street, Cutting Hall is a historic 430‑seat theater hosting community plays, musicals, concerts, and performances, giving Dunhaven Woods residents access to vibrant local arts and entertainment.
